Chinese street ignited after excavator accidentally ruptures gas pipeline

A street was ignited after an excavator accidentally ruptured a gas pipeline in southern China.

The dramatic video was filmed in Yueyang City in Hunan Province on October 24.

An excavator accidentally ruptured a gas pipeline, instantly transforming the street into a roaring inferno. The fierce flames rapidly spread to the very machine that caused the accident.

The local government issued a swift response, confirming that the fire had been extinguished and reassuring the public that no injuries were reported.

Yueyang China Resources Gas Company, which oversees the gas distribution in the area, explained that the unfortunate rupture had led to a temporary gas outage in the area.

The company said that the emergency repairs are underway and they are working tirelessly to restore gas services. The exact timeline for full restoration is currently under assessment.

The video was provided by local media with permission.
